As many of us know, the Knights Templar is a fraternal order associated with Freemasonry today. WebThe third Knight Templar in America was created on 14 May, 1770. His name was Joseph Warren, perhaps the best known of the three. He was the first hero of the Revolution, and his 'Job description' at that time might have consisted of physician, patriot, politician, spy, military General, writer, and, most importantly for our purposes, freemason.
